Transaction 4112ca33b90d7996485f40d132af4235f6841290b165550ce25d88aca7894f8c
1 Input
1 Output
-
4112ca33b90d7996485f40d132af4235f6841290b165550ce25d88aca7894f8c:0
- value
- 620893
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bb9e875b4276d9c4a3deb2124de0ed26d8f1141
- address
- bc1qhwu7sad5yakecj3aavsjfhsw6fkc7y2pc50h3z